| Abstract: | This study aims at bringing together the critical material concerning the relationship between Giraldi and English writers of the sixteenth and seventeenth century. Chapter I deals with the role played by Giraldi in the revival of Senecan tragedy and in the development of tragicomedy. Shakespeare's indebtedness to the Italian as regards the subject matter of Othello, Measure for Measure and Antony and Cleopatra is discussed in Chapter II. Chapter III focuses on the relationship between Giraldi and other English writers such as Whetstone, Greene, Painter, Spenser and Marlowe. |
